Just In: ABC News President Steps Down


ABC News President Kim Godwin has announced she will be stepping down.

In an email sent out to ABC News staffers, Kim Godwin announced she would be retiring from her position as ABC news’ President.

Godwin stated, “I have decided to retire from broadcast journalism.”

“Anyone who’s passionate about what we do knows there’s no other business like it, so this was not an easy or quick decision. But after considerable reflection, I’m certain it’s the right one for me as I look to the future and prioritize what’s most important for me and my family.” added Godwin.

Here’s what CNN reported:

Kim Godwin, the embattled president of ABC News, abruptly announced Sunday evening that she will exit the news network, capping a tumultuous three-year run at the outlet.

“I have decided to retire from broadcast journalism,” Godwin told staffers in a memo obtained by CNN.

“I have been fortunate and blessed enough to have done almost every job there is in this business,” she wrote. “But after considerable reflection, I’m certain it’s the right one for me as I look to the future and prioritize what’s most important for me and my family.”

It was not clear when the decision was made, but Godwin, as recently as Friday, was leading editorial meetings at the Disney-owned network. Debra OConnell, the Disney (DIS) veteran who was tapped in February to oversee ABC News, told employees in a memo that “for the time being,” she will oversee the network.

OConnell said she is “looking forward to working with the leadership team as we forge a new path forward together.”
